“Aqua Areas” Watercolor Art Exhibition & Reception

MelindaShookAquaAreasPosterArt2011 150x150 “Aqua Areas” Watercolor Art Exhibition & ReceptionThe Watercolor Artists of Sonoma County (WASCO) host their 17th annual “Aqua Areas” art exhibition at Coddingtown Mall, from September 9th-18th 2011.  Admission is free.  This show is the largest ‘all watercolor’ exhibition in the wine country. There will also be an Opening Reception on Sept. 11.

As this is the 10th anniversary of the terrorist attacks on the twin towers in New York , the show honors 9/11 victims, and the artists are raising funds for “Twin Towers Orphan Fund”.
